**Release checklist — Harborlite image slimming**

Verify the slimmed Harborlite base image ships without the debug toolchain and that final size is under 180 MB. Smoke-test the support diagnostics script inside the container, since busybox replaced coreutils. If customers report missing utilities, escalate to platform. Validated against the image digest below.

session token of kagup-hahaf = htk3_2b8

The Ventrella firmware update channel failed signing verification in CI twice this week. Both failures trace to the staging keyring being refreshed mid-pipeline, not to any tampering; the manifest hashes match the builder's output exactly. We pinned the keyring snapshot at job start to remove the race. For independent verification, the affected pipeline run can be pulled using the build token recorded below.

build token for tawif-bahip: htk31_68bba16e1afabfef4ecc69408c06f16

## Building Access — Spares Room (Hullbrook Annex)

Contractors: the spare hardware room is down the east corridor on the ground floor, third door on the left. Sign in at the front desk first and grab a visitor lanyard. Anything you take out, jot it in the blue logbook — yes, even the little stuff. The door self-locks, so don't wedge it. To get in, punch in the code below.

staff pass of hagug-taguf = bdg-HJ-9